Why Sermorelin's Legal Status Matters for How You Buy It

Most peptides people run live in a grey zone, technically legal to possess for research, no real pharmaceutical oversight on what's in the vial. Sermorelin isn't in that bucket. The 503A Category 1 designation lets a US compounding pharmacy prepare it under USP standards, dispense it on a valid prescription, and ship it to your door legally with pharma-grade quality controls applied to every batch.

That changes the practical math. A 503A compounding pharmacy operates under FDA oversight, follows USP chapter standards for sterile prep, runs in-process quality testing, and ships product that's passed potency verification. Different category from a research peptide vendor working under RUO (research use only) labelling, where quality control is whatever the vendor says it is.

The tele-doc to compounding pharmacy pathway works like this. A licensed physician (or NP or PA with prescriptive authority) evaluates you, orders baseline labs (IGF-1 and growth hormone stimulation are the usual minimum), decides if it's clinically appropriate, and writes a script for a specific compounded sermorelin formulation, typically 3 mg or 6 mg/mL subq injection solution. That script goes to the 503A pharmacy and the vial ships directly to you.

What to Look for in a Compounding Pharmacy

Not every 503A pharmacy operates at the same standard. Here's what separates the ones that do this seriously from the ones that don't.

PCAB accreditation. The Pharmacy Compounding Accreditation Board accredits compounding pharmacies against a hard standard, facility inspections, quality control procedures, personnel qualification. PCAB is voluntary but it actually means something. It tells you the pharmacy has been independently verified against a written standard, not just self-certified.

USP chapter compliance. Sterile injectables like sermorelin have to be prepared under USP <797> (sterile compounding) at minimum. Better pharmacies also work to USP <800> (hazardous drug handling) and <1> (injectable preparation). Those chapters define environmental monitoring, container closure integrity, beyond-use dating, and release testing.

Batch-specific potency testing. The pharmacy should hand you a COA on each dispensed batch confirming sermorelin concentration matches the label. A legit pharmacy will share this on request. Ask before you fill, not after.

Beyond-use date and storage labelling. Compounded sermorelin should ship with a real beyond-use date pulled from USP stability data, not a generic "store refrigerated" sticker. Sterile injectables typically run 14 to 30 days under refrigeration or up to 6 months frozen, depending on the formulation.

What to Look for in a Prescribing Provider

The doctor or NP writing the script should be doing more than handing you the prescription. They should be running the protocol with proper labs.

Baseline and follow-up IGF-1. The primary adult evidence is Vittone et al. (1997, JCEM), which logged 117% IGF-1 elevation, from a mean of 163 ng/mL to 353 ng/mL, over 20 weeks in healthy older adults. IGF-1 is the monitoring endpoint. A provider who doesn't measure baseline IGF-1 before you start and at intervals during the cycle isn't running evidence-based care.

Real grasp of GH axis physiology. Sermorelin works by hitting your own pituitary to release GH. It preserves pulsatility and the negative feedback loop. A prescriber who treats this like exogenous HGH (which suppresses your own production) is missing the point. Monitoring and risk profile diverge meaningfully between the two.

Sane duration and cycling. Published sermorelin protocols run 12 to 26 weeks. A prescriber pushing indefinite daily dosing without cycling or reassessment isn't following any published precedent. Ask for the rationale.

Telehealth vs. In-Person: Practical Considerations

Tele-doc prescribing for sermorelin is legal and legitimate in most US states. The 2024 to 2025 expansion of telehealth prescribing rights means you don't have to walk into a clinic to get a script. A few caveats apply.

State-level variation is real. At least 14 states have layered extra peptide prescribing restrictions on top of federal standards as of 2025 (Frier Levitt, 2025). California, for one, requires specific MSDS disclosures that affect how compounded peptides ship. Check your state's current rules before you book.

Tele-doc platforms vary a lot in clinical quality. Look for ones that ask for the same baseline labs an in-person prescriber would, not platforms that issue scripts off a symptom questionnaire and a card on file.

The other comparison people make: tele-doc compounded sermorelin runs roughly $200 to $400 per month all-in (consult, labs, vial), depending on the dose and pharmacy. Research-grade sermorelin vials from a vendor with a real COA, HPLC verification, and ≥98% purity sit closer to $40 to $80 per month per vial, but you're on your own for monitoring, you skip the prescriber relationship, and the legal status is RUO research use only. Different products, different lanes. Most people running sermorelin for anti-aging or to layer with a CJC-1295 and ipamorelin GH pulse stack go the tele-doc route specifically because the pharmaceutical-grade COA, sterile fill, and IGF-1 monitoring are the whole point.

Frequently Asked Questions

Is sermorelin available without a prescription in 2026?

No. Sermorelin's 503A Category 1 status means it can only be legally dispensed through a licensed US compounding pharmacy with a valid physician's prescription. It's not legally available through research peptide vendors. Anyone selling it without a script is operating outside compliance, and product quality is unverified. The February 2026 HHS reclassification didn't change sermorelin's access requirements.

What labs should I get before starting sermorelin?

Minimum: IGF-1 (the primary efficacy endpoint), fasting insulin and glucose (GH is counter-regulatory to insulin), thyroid panel (GH influences T4 to T3 conversion), and baseline metabolic panel. Some prescribers also order sex hormones and cortisol. The Vittone 1997 study used IGF-1 as the primary endpoint, which is why it's the single most important marker to nail at baseline and recheck at 10 to 12 weeks.

What is the difference between sermorelin and HGH?

Sermorelin tells your pituitary to release its own GH through the natural GHRH pathway, preserving pulsatility and the negative feedback loop. Exogenous HGH skips the pituitary entirely and suppresses endogenous production over time. Sermorelin runs lower IGF-1 elevation magnitude (117% versus 150%+ for HGH) but you avoid the pituitary suppression that comes with long-term exogenous GH. See the sermorelin research guide for the full breakdown.

How long does a sermorelin protocol last?

Published protocols typically run 12 to 26 weeks. The Vittone 1997 study ran 20 weeks. Some practitioners cycle (3 months on, 1 month off) to keep pituitary responsiveness intact. There's no published evidence supporting indefinite continuous dosing, and prescribers pushing it without cycling or reassessment should be asked to justify it against published precedent.
